Piecewise Linear Functions Students use piecewise functions to match graphs of rays and segments, interpret function values in a graphical context, and apply what they learn to a postage rates problem. Commuting Times This activity illustrates the relationship between a dataset (which is usually not a function) and a model of the data (whichin algebrais a function). System of Two Linear Equations Students write and solve a system of two linear equations to explore the numerical and graphical meaning of "solution." Note: There is a bonus question at the end.
